课程:
- 1、sql查询每个单位多少人,包含单位编码、单位名称、人数、按单位编码排序?
- 2、SQL语句查询:如何查询各个学院的学院名称和所在的教师人数、学生人数?
- 3、SQL查询统计某表的男女各个人数
- 4、利用sql统计“学生”表中学生的总人数
- 5、怎样用SQL语句表示:查询每个班级的学生人数
sql查询每个单位多少人,包含单位编码、单位名称、人数、按单位编码排序?
select 单位编码,单位名称,count(1) as 人数 from 表 group by 单位编码,单位名称 order by 单位编码;
没有提供表结构,我就这么大致表述一下。
如果有帮助到你,请点击采纳。
SQL语句查询:如何查询各个学院的学院名称和所在的教师人数、学生人数?
SQL语句查询:查询各个学院的学院名称和所在的教师人数、学生人数,使用mysql语句的查询语句是select count(teacherName) count(studentName) from College group by college。
SQL简介
SQL 是具有数据操纵和数据定义等多种功能的数据库语言,这种语言具有交互性特点,能为用户提供极大的便利,数据库管理系统应充分利用SQL语言提高计算机应用系统的工作质量与效率。
SQL Server数据库包括Microsoft SQL Server以及Sybase SQL Server两个子数据库,该数据库能否正常运行直接关系着整个计算机系统的运行安全。
SQL查询统计某表的男女各个人数
select s.sex,count(s.sex) from student s GROUP BY sex;
GROUP BY 语句
GROUP BY 语句用于结合合计函数,根据一个或多个列对结果集进行分组。
测试student表纪录如下图,根据自己需求增删字段。
统计男女人数sql如下图:
student s ,s是自己为student表定义的别名,count()为统计的人数。
拓展资料:
SQL GROUP BY 语法:
SELECT column_name(列名), aggregate_function(column_name) (函数名) FROM table_name(表名) WHERE column_name operator value GROUP BY column_name
利用sql统计“学生”表中学生的总人数
统计“学生”表中学生的总人数的sql语句是:
select count(*) from student;
其中select代表查询,count(*)是统计行数量,student是学生表,使用上述语句可以统计学生表中的所有行记录也就是学生的总人数。
扩展资料
常用sql语句介绍:
1、 查询指定列
SQLSELECT empmo, ename, mgr FROM emp;
SQLSELECT DISTINCT mgr FROM emp; 只显示结果不同的项
2、查询指定行
SQLSELECT * FROM emp WHERE job='CLERK';
3、使用算术表达式
SQLSELECT ename, sal*13+nvl(comm,0) FROM emp;
nvl(comm,1)的意思是,如果comm中有值,则nvl(comm,1)=comm; comm中无值,则nvl(comm,1)=0。
SQLSELECT ename, sal*13+nvl(comm,0) year_sal FROM emp; (year_sal为别名,可按别名排序)
SQLSELECT * FROM emp WHERE hiredate'01-1月-82';
怎样用SQL语句表示:查询每个班级的学生人数
1、查询表的指定列,SELECT 列名称 FROM 表名称。
2、查询表的所有列,SELECT * FROM 表名称。
3、按条件查询,SELECT * FROM 表名称 WHERE 列=值。
4、多条件查询,SELECT * FROM 表名称 WHERE 列1=值1 AND 列2=值2。
5、查询年龄为100的学生名字,SELECT `name` FROM student WHERE age = 100 。
6、查询赵六的年龄,SELECT age FROM student WHERE `name` = '赵六'。